如今软件技术解决方案文档,在数字化浪潮中,软件技术解决方案文档显得尤为重要。这份文档不仅是项目执行的基础软件技术解决方案文档,更是沟通协作的纽带,其质量直接影响到软件项目的成败。接下来,我们将深入探讨如何制作一份出色的软件技术解决方案文档。
明确目标
在着手编写软件技术方案书之前,必须明确目标。要弄清楚客户的具体需求,项目背景、目标以及预期达到的效果。需站在客户立场思考,确保文档能针对实际需求提供切实可行的解决方案。
要确定文档的目标受众是技术人员、管理人员还是客户。针对不同受众,需选用适宜的语言表达方式和详略程度,确保文档内容易于正确领会。
需求分析
深入分析需求至关重要。需与相关人员详谈,搜集并归纳用户对软件功能、性能及操作流程的具体要求。
同时,我们还需关注非功能性的需求,比如系统的稳定、安全以及扩展性等方面。对这些需求进行分类,并按照重要程度进行排序,明确哪些是核心需求。这样做可以为后续的设计和开发打下坚实的基础。
设计方案
设计方案需明确软件整体结构。需挑选恰当的技术和开发框架,确保模块和接口设计清晰。此外,还需制定详尽的数据库方案,涵盖表格结构、数据关联及索引安排。
软件的工作流程需详细描述,并借助流程图等工具来呈现模块间的互动与数据流动。同时,要保证设计既合理又高效,满足需求分析中规定的所有标准。
实施计划
在制定实施计划的过程中,需对项目各阶段及时间点进行细致规划。要具体列出每个阶段的任务、负责人员以及应交付的成果,并据此制定出合理的项目进度安排。
鉴于潜在的风险,包括技术挑战和人员变动等,需制定应对策略。此外,需构建一套高效的项目监控体系,以便及时识别并解决各类问题,保证项目按期且高质量地完成。
测试维护
软件测试是确保质量的关键步骤。要制定一个全面的测试计划,这包括对功能的测试、性能的测试以及安全的测试,目的是保证软件在各种不同情况下都能顺畅运行。
软件交付之后,需制定维护方案,迅速解决软件中显现的问题,并对功能进行升级与改进。同时,设立用户反馈途径,依据用户反馈持续优化软件,以提升用户满意度。